NYC VISTA - Language Access Services VISTA
 
 
 
MOIA’s Immigrant Inclusion Team works with city agencies to improve policies and access to services for immigrants. One way we do this is by improving the City’s multilingual communications with limited English proficient (LEP) New Yorkers. Through our Language Rights work, MOIA provides guidance to city agencies to ensure that they are accessible to LEP New Yorkers; manages contracts with vendors that provide translation and interpretation services; and coordinates interpretation services and translation of materials to ensure that mayoral events and information are accessible to LEP members of the public. This position is ideal for candidates who are interested in improving the accessibility of NYC government services and information for limited English speakers.

Member Duties : As an NYC VISTA member, your role will include supporting MOIA’s Language Access Services work, including: •Coordinating interpretation and translation requests for colleagues •Liaising with vendors that provide interpretation and translation services •Coordinating with volunteers for Mayoral events where interpretation is needed and ensuring smooth flow of operations •Developing tools for improving the quality of translated material •Coordinating training for staff on language services •Help track MOIA’s language rights work and analyze data •Support other Language Access Services projects, including research, writing, and materials development
